1. Cavalier King Charles Spaniel
Elegant, affectionate, and incredibly gentle, the Cavalier King Charles Spaniel is a top pick for calm companionship. These dogs love to curl up in your lap and are just as content lounging as they are going for a walk. They get along well with children and other pets, making them ideal for family life. Despite their royal lineage, they don’t demand much more than your attention and affection. Their laid-back nature also makes them great for retirees and those working from home.
Why they’re great:
• Very affectionate and eager to please
• Adaptable to different energy levels
• Minimal barking and gentle demeanor
Things to consider:
• Regular grooming needed for their silky coat
• Prone to certain heart conditions
• Not ideal for being left alone all day
2. Bichon Frise
Though known for their fluffy white coat and playful charm, Bichons are surprisingly mellow when their energy needs are met. They are social, trainable, and often content relaxing with their people. They make wonderful indoor companions who thrive on affection. While they do enjoy short bursts of play, they don’t require excessive exercise and are happy to snuggle up on the couch after a stroll.
Why they’re great:
• Hypoallergenic coat (great for allergy sufferers)
• Cheerful but not hyperactive
• Easy to train and eager to please
Things to consider:
• Requires regular grooming and brushing
• Can get lonely if left alone too long
• May bark at unfamiliar sounds if not trained early
3. French Bulldog
Frenchies are famous for their calm, loving demeanor and clownish charm. Despite their muscular build, they’re low-energy and prefer lounging over long walks. Their quiet nature and low-maintenance grooming make them one of the most apartment-friendly breeds. They bond closely with their humans and are often content just following you from room to room.
Why they’re great:
• Naturally calm and quiet indoors
• Low exercise requirements
• Doesn’t shed excessively and easy to groom
Things to consider:
• Prone to breathing issues due to flat face
• Sensitive to heat and humidity
• Can be stubborn with house training
